Overcoming the Digital Divide to Foster Equitable Communication
In the context of New York City’s multifaceted population, access to digital resources is essential for fair and effective communication. Despite the city’s technological advancements, many residents still encounter obstacles such as unreliable internet connectivity, lack of appropriate devices, or limited digital literacy-especially among low-income households and elderly populations. Addressing these challenges requires a comprehensive strategy that includes expanding affordable high-speed internet, distributing necessary hardware, and implementing multilingual digital education programs. Such initiatives are vital to ensure that every New Yorker can engage fully in civic life and access critical information.
Beyond mere connectivity, technology’s true potential lies in its ability to adapt to diverse user needs. Municipal agencies and community organizations are increasingly utilizing AI-powered translation services, voice-activated interfaces, and visual communication aids to accommodate residents with varying language backgrounds and abilities. The following table outlines key approaches to bridging technological disparities:
| Initiative | Objective | Outcome |
|---|---|---|
| Affordable Internet Access | Expand broadband availability | Improved connectivity in underserved neighborhoods |
| Device Provision | Supply essential technology | Reduced digital exclusion among economically disadvantaged groups |
| Digital Skills Training | Boost user competence and confidence | Empowered residents capable of navigating online platforms |
| AI Language Translation | Eliminate linguistic barriers | Inclusive communication across multiple languages |
Utilizing Multilingual Digital Platforms to Connect with All Communities
Given New York City’s rich cultural tapestry, language differences can often impede access to vital services and information. By adopting multilingual digital platforms, city agencies can guarantee that residents, regardless of their native tongue, remain well-informed and engaged. These platforms incorporate real-time translation capabilities, culturally tailored content, and interactive multilingual chatbots that assist users in languages such as Spanish, Mandarin, Bengali, and Arabic. This technological approach not only dismantles language obstacles but also builds trust and encourages wider civic participation.
Benefits of deploying multilingual platforms include:
- Broader Outreach: Engaging previously underserved linguistic communities.
- Operational Efficiency: Automated translations minimize delays and reduce dependence on human interpreters.
- Improved User Engagement: Customized content enhances relevance and user satisfaction.
| Language | Estimated NYC Speakers | Notable Platform Features |
|---|---|---|
| Spanish | Approximately 2.5 million | Live chat support, voice command recognition |
| Mandarin | Over 600,000 | Multimedia notifications, comprehensive FAQs |
| Bengali | Around 220,000 | Community discussion boards, text translation services |
| Arabic | Close to 190,000 | Push alerts, interactive user guides |
Applying Data Analytics to Customize Public Communication
In an environment saturated with information, leveraging data analytics is essential for delivering messages that resonate with New Yorkers on a personal level. By examining data from social media trends, demographic research, and engagement statistics, city officials can pinpoint the unique priorities and concerns of various communities. This precision enables the creation of targeted communications that address the specific needs and languages of groups ranging from recent immigrants to long-standing residents. Consequently, public discourse becomes more inclusive, ensuring every individual feels acknowledged.
Data-driven communication strategies also allow for real-time adjustments. For example, monitoring feedback on public health initiatives or emergency notifications enables swift improvements. Key advantages include:
- Greater Accuracy: Tailoring messages based on factors like age, ethnicity, and neighborhood.
- Higher Engagement: Delivering content through preferred channels such as social media, SMS alerts, or community radio.
- Efficient Resource Use: Allocating funds to the most impactful communication methods.
| Data Source | Effect on Messaging | Practical Application |
|---|---|---|
| Social Media Analytics | Detects emerging community issues | Targeted COVID-19 vaccination campaigns |
| Community Surveys | Informs culturally sensitive messaging | Multilingual safety awareness programs |
| Geospatial Data | Enables location-specific alerts | Borough-level weather advisories |
Designing User-Focused Platforms to Maximize Accessibility and Participation
Creating communication tools that truly serve New York’s diverse population requires a user-centered design philosophy. Engaging directly with community members-especially those with disabilities or limited tech access-helps developers build digital environments that are intuitive and inclusive. This participatory approach dismantles barriers and empowers users to confidently access information and services.
Implementing user-centered design often involves continuous feedback, accessibility evaluations, and the integration of assistive technologies. Features such as screen readers, captioning, and simplified navigation significantly enhance usability. The table below highlights essential design components that improve accessibility and user satisfaction:
| Design Feature | User Advantage | Example Implementation |
|---|---|---|
| Keyboard Accessibility | Facilitates navigation for users with motor impairments | Structured tab order in menus |
| Voice Control | Enables hands-free interaction for visually impaired users | Speech-to-text search capabilities |
| High Contrast Display | Improves readability for users with visual challenges | Toggleable color schemes |
| Automatic Language Detection | Broadens accessibility across linguistic groups | Dynamic language selection menus |
